Chapter 4

She’d heard that wrong – she must have. Right?

“Mhhh… Rumpelstiltskin?” What a mouthful – she was quite proud of herself for managing to wrap her tongue around it. “I don’t have kids. I don’t have a man either, so I probably won’t get one of those for a while.”

The admission made her blush, feeling like those girls who always somehow manage to specify that they were single, when they spoke to guys.

But she told herself that wasn’t what she’d been doing at all; after all, little as she liked it, he’d been right – if he wasn’t attractive, she was likely to friend-zone him right away.

Still, between the voice and the obvious confidence, she doubted it.

“Fays generally are patient creatures.”

“And what do you plan on doing with a child, in any case?”

“Teach him, nurture him, love him – the usual.”

“You want to adopt my kid? Like, you’d like me to surrogate?”

There was beauty in offering someone the ultimate gift – a child – but she would never have volunteered as a surrogate, knowing her nature wouldn’t allow her to walk away from a baby she’d given birth to. After the way her parents had messed her up, everything in her told her that if and when she was blessed with a child, she’d be the best mother ever.

“Nevermind,” Rumpeltstilskin backpedaled. “I’ll take the dress.”

His tone had barely changed but somehow, right then she was hit by a volley of feelings that weren’t her own. It was a punch in the gut; he wasn’t disappointed, he was devastated.

“Wait, I…” shit. “I’ll do it. You can have my child.”

Shit, she couldn’t help it; despite herself, although she knew he’d most probably meant that he wanted to sort it all out through a visit to the doctor, her insides clenched in anticipation, all too willing to explore the idea of baby making.

Shit. Was she really thinking that while the guy was reading her damn mind?

“On that note, I’m going to pretend to be a gentleman and leave you to it, sweetheart.”
